cfgRacTuneTLSProtocolVersionEnable
Table 226. Details of cfgRacTuneTLSProtocolVersionEnable attribute
Description
Sets the minimum TLS protocol version.
Legal Values
• 0 - TLSv1.0, TLSv1.1, and TLSv1.2 are enabled.
• 1 - TLSv1.1 and TLSv1.2 are enabled.
• 2 - only TLSv1.2 is enabled.
Default 1
cfgRacTuneChassisNameInPromptEnable
Table 227. Details of cfgRacTuneChassisNameInPromptEnable attribute
Description Enables or disables display of the chassis name in the SSH prompt.
Legal Values
• 0—Disable
• 1—Enable
Default 0
NOTE: You must have the chassis conguration administrator privilege to set and get the
cfgRacTuneChassisNameInPromptEnable attribute.
cfgServerInfo
For iDRAC this group allows you to select the BIOS rst boot device and provides the option to boot the selected device only once.
For CMC, this group allows you to displays information for and congure a server in the chassis.
Use this object with the cong or getcong subcommands.
To use this object property for CMC, you must have Chassis Conguration Administrator privilege.
NOTE
: For CMC, you can congure any setting that is not preceded by the hash sign (#) in the output. To modify a congurable
object, use the -o option
